Lorena Ochoa beat Cristie Kerr and Candie Kung on the second sudden death playoff hole to win the Navistar LPGA Classic.
Ochoa shot 70 in the final round highlighted by an eagle on the eighth hole. Kerr (66) and Kung (67) both made birdie on the final hole to get into the playoff. On the first playoff hole, Kerr was eliminated after makingo bogey. Ochoa made a two-putt par to Kung’s bogey to claim her seventh title of the season.
Shanshan Feng shot 66 in the final round to move into a tie for fourth place with Song-Hee Kim. Both players were one shot back of the leaders. Top rookie Yani Tseng tied with fellow rookie Louise Friberg, Jill McGill, Sarah Jane Kenyon and Wendy Doolan for sixth place at 13-under par for the tournament.
